package com.mogo.utils;
|
||||
|
||||
import android.os.Handler;
|
||||
import android.os.Message;
|
||||
import android.os.SystemClock;
|
||||
|
||||
/**
|
||||
* Schedule a countdown until a time in the future, with
|
||||
* regular notifications on intervals along the way.
|
||||
*
|
||||
* Example of showing a 30 second countdown in a text field:
|
||||
*
|
||||
* <pre class="prettyprint">
|
||||
* new CountDownTimer(30000, 1000) {
|
||||
*
|
||||
* public void onTick(long millisUntilFinished) {
|
||||
* mTextField.setText("seconds remaining: " + millisUntilFinished / 1000);
|
||||
* }
|
||||
*
|
||||
* public void onFinish() {
|
||||
* mTextField.setText("done!");
|
||||
* }
|
||||
* }.start();
|
||||
* </pre>
|
||||
*
|
||||
* The calls to {@link #onTick(long)} are synchronized to this object so that
|
||||
* one call to {@link #onTick(long)} won't ever occur before the previous
|
||||
* callback is complete. This is only relevant when the implementation of
|
||||
* {@link #onTick(long)} takes an amount of time to execute that is significant
|
||||
* compared to the countdown interval.
|
||||
*/
|
||||
public abstract class CountDownTimer {
|
||||
|
||||
/**
|
||||
* Millis since epoch when alarm should stop.
|
||||
*/
|
||||
private final long mMillisInFuture;
|
||||
|
||||
/**
|
||||
* The interval in millis that the user receives callbacks
|
||||
*/
|
||||
private final long mCountdownInterval;
|
||||
|
||||
private long mStopTimeInFuture;
|
||||
|
||||
/**
|
||||
* boolean representing if the timer was cancelled
|
||||
*/
|
||||
private boolean mCancelled = false;
|
||||
|
||||
/**
|
||||
* @param millisInFuture The number of millis in the future from the call
|
||||
* to {@link #start()} until the countdown is done and {@link #onFinish()}
|
||||
* is called.
|
||||
* @param countDownInterval The interval along the way to receive
|
||||
* {@link #onTick(long)} callbacks.
|
||||
*/
|
||||
public CountDownTimer(long millisInFuture, long countDownInterval) {
|
||||
mMillisInFuture = millisInFuture;
|
||||
mCountdownInterval = countDownInterval;
|
||||
}
|
||||
|
||||
/**
|
||||
* Cancel the countdown.
|
||||
*/
|
||||
public synchronized final void cancel() {
|
||||
mCancelled = true;
|
||||
mHandler.removeMessages(MSG);
|
||||
}
|
||||
|
||||
/**
|
||||
* Start the countdown.
|
||||
*/
|
||||
public synchronized final CountDownTimer start() {
|
||||
mCancelled = false;
|
||||
if (mMillisInFuture <= 0) {
|
||||
onFinish();
|
||||
return this;
|
||||
}
|
||||
mStopTimeInFuture = SystemClock.elapsedRealtime() + mMillisInFuture;
|
||||
mHandler.sendMessage(mHandler.obtainMessage(MSG));
|
||||
return this;
|
||||
}
|
||||
|
||||
|
||||
/**
|
||||
* Callback fired on regular interval.
|
||||
* @param millisUntilFinished The amount of time until finished.
|
||||
*/
|
||||
public abstract void onTick(long millisUntilFinished);
|
||||
|
||||
/**
|
||||
* Callback fired when the time is up.
|
||||
*/
|
||||
public abstract void onFinish();
|
||||
|
||||
|
||||
private static final int MSG = 1;
|
||||
|
||||
|
||||
// handles counting down
|
||||
private Handler mHandler = new Handler() {
|
||||
|
||||
@Override
|
||||
public void handleMessage( Message msg) {
|
||||
|
||||
synchronized (CountDownTimer.this) {
|
||||
if (mCancelled) {
|
||||
return;
|
||||
}
|
||||
|
||||
final long millisLeft = mStopTimeInFuture - SystemClock.elapsedRealtime();
|
||||
|
||||
if (millisLeft <= 0) {
|
||||
onFinish();
|
||||
} else if (millisLeft < mCountdownInterval) {
|
||||
// no tick, just delay until done
|
||||
sendMessageDelayed(obtainMessage(MSG), millisLeft);
|
||||
} else {
|
||||
long lastTickStart = SystemClock.elapsedRealtime();
|
||||
onTick(millisLeft);
|
||||
|
||||
// take into account user's onTick taking time to execute
|
||||
long delay = lastTickStart + mCountdownInterval - SystemClock.elapsedRealtime();
|
||||
|
||||
// special case: user's onTick took more than interval to
|
||||
// complete, skip to next interval
|
||||
while (delay < 0) delay += mCountdownInterval;
|
||||
|
||||
sendMessageDelayed(obtainMessage(MSG), delay);
|
||||
}
|
||||
}
|
||||
}
|
||||
};
|
||||
}
